JOB DESCRIPTION
Job Title Distribution Group Leader Job Description Distribution Group Lead As our Group Lead in our distribution center, you will use your leadership and organizational skills, while assisting and sharing knowledge with distribution associates. As well, you will have the chance to ensure quality, while looking for ways to enhance effectiveness and efficiency of the organization's systems, processes and tools. This role will be on the 2nd shift from 3:00pm to 11:00pm. Your role will be focused on: Leading, directing, controlling and prioritizing the actions of functional teams of Distribution Clerks in various activities within the distribution center. Implementing general guidelines and specific objectives to accomplishment functional distribution operations. Insuring the safe and proper use of equipment, compliance with quality procedures and efficient use of resources. Providing training and guidance to associates, while acting under the general supervision of management, to insure the successful accomplishment of daily objectives. Successfully resolving standard and non-standard issues dealing with carriers, customers, other distribution and corporate services teams. In conjunction with the management team, suggesting and implementing process, quality and system changes, for the enhancement and efficiency of the distribution center. Functioning as a leader, while demonstrating a technical skills and team player mentality, to accomplishment assigned tasks. Maintain a solid understanding of the applicable policies and procedures for all areas of the distribution operations. Leading daily management boards, pre and post shift with other group leads. You're the right fit if:  You've acquired 3+ years of experience within Manufacturing or Distribution and preferably 2 + years within a Philips Respironics Distribution Center or similar experience within another professional distribution center. Experience with industry products is required as the position mandates an understanding of Philips Respironics products and their applications. Your skills include working knowledge of freight terms and processes, SAP, Federal Express and UPS shipping systems. This includes documenting/running reports within SAP and working with Microsoft Word and Excel (required). Experience leading projects or being part of a change team preferred. You have a High School diploma or GED, required, Associates degree or Bachelor's degree in a business related field, preferred or equivalent work experience. You must be able to successfully perform the following minimum Physical, Cognitive and Environmental job requirements with or without accommodation for this position .  You're also have the ability to work the Individual shift assignment which is eight hours on 2nd shift 3:00pm to 11:00pm, overtime is frequent and can include Saturdays. May be required to flex time schedule according to business and training needs. Proficiency in role requires routinely using standard office equipment such as computers, phones, photocopiers, filing cabinets, fax machines, and other similar items; requires the ability to perform in a warehouse environment where environmental factors such as heat/cool may not be able to be controlled. You must have the ability to move objects from one place to another and have the ability to lift 15 pounds on a continuous basis and up to 40 pounds infrequently.
